Ingredients
2tbspOlive Oil
2-3ZucchinisRinsed and diced
1LeekRinsed and sliced
3clovesGarlicFinely chopped
2tbspSoy Sauce or TamariUse Tamari Sauce for Gluten-free version
½tspSea salt or Kosher Salt
2tbspSweet Chili Sauce
2tbspSesame Seeds
Instructions
Heat olive oil in a frying pan or wok and add the diced zucchini and leeks. Let the veggies cook at medium-high heat for 5 minutes while stirring occasionally until the leeks start to soften.
Next, add the minced garlic to the pan and season with salt and soy sauce. Top with the sesame seeds and mix everything together. Turn the heat down to a simmer and finally drizzle with sweet chili sauce. Stir to combine everything. Add more salt if needed.Serve and enjoy.
